top of page

Manipulation de fichiers et gestion d'I/O

Bienvenue dans le monde magique de la manipulation de fichiers et de la gestion d'I/O en Python, où chaque fichier est une énigme à résoudre! Imaginez que vous êtes un archiviste intrépide, capable de jongler avec des données en utilisant une baguette informatique. Prêt à explorer les mystères des fichiers Python? C'est parti pour une aventure I/O!


1. Ouverture et Fermeture - Les Portes Magiques des Fichiers

Ouvrir et fermer des fichiers en Python est comme manipuler des portes magiques. Vous pouvez utiliser la fonction open() pour ouvrir un fichier et close() pour le refermer.

# Ouvrir un fichier 
mon_fichier = open("sortilèges.txt", "r") # Vos opérations magiques ici # mon_fichier.close()

Vous venez d'ouvrir les portes du fichier "sortilèges.txt" pour des opérations magiques!


2. Lecture de Fichiers - Décodage des Rouleaux Magiques

Lire un fichier en Python est comme décoder un rouleau magique. Vous pouvez utiliser la méthode read() pour obtenir tout le contenu du fichier ou readline() pour une ligne à la fois.

# Lire tout le fichier 
contenu_entier = mon_fichier.read() # Lire une ligne 
première_ligne = mon_fichier.readline()

Ainsi, vous avez déroulé les premiers secrets du rouleau magique du fichier.


3. Écriture dans des Fichiers - Lancer des Sorts d'Écriture

Écrire dans un fichier est comme lancer des sorts d'écriture. Utilisez write() pour ajouter du contenu à un fichier ou writelines() pour écrire une liste de lignes.

# Écrire dans le fichier 
mon_fichier.write("Expelliarmus - Désarme l'adversaire\n")

Avec ce sort, vous venez d'ajouter une nouvelle ligne à votre grimoire!


4. Itération sur les Lignes - Lire avec Style Magique

Itérer sur les lignes d'un fichier est comme lire avec un style magique. Utilisez une boucle for pour parcourir toutes les lignes du fichier.

# Itération sur les lignes 
for ligne in mon_fichier: 
	print(ligne)

Votre style magique imprime maintenant chaque ligne du fichier avec élégance.


5. Gestion Automatique avec with - L'Assistant Fidèle

Utiliser with en Python est comme avoir un assistant fidèle qui gère l'ouverture et la fermeture des fichiers automatiquement.

# Utilisation de with pour gérer automatiquement le fichier with open("sortilèges.txt", "r") as fichier_magique: 
	contenu = fichier_magique.read() # Vos opérations magiques ici

Ainsi, avec with, vous avez un assistant qui veille à ce que tout soit propre et bien géré.


Conclusion: Devenez le Maître des Sorts de Fichiers Python!

Félicitations, sorciers Python! Vous avez maintenant maîtrisé les sorts de fichiers, ouvrant et fermant des portes magiques, lisant des rouleaux enchantés, écrivant des incantations dans vos grimoires et utilisant des assistants automatiques pour simplifier votre vie. Que votre aventure informatique continue à être pleine de découvertes passionnantes dans le monde mystique des fichiers Python! 📜✨💻

4 vues0 commentaire

Posts similaires

Voir tout

Déploiement d'applications

Bienvenue dans l'arène du déploiement Python, où vos applications quittent le confort douillet de votre environnement de développement...

Comments


bottom of page